Sfc Program Processing Time - Mitsubishi Electric MELSEC iQ-R Series User Manual

Process cpu module
Hide thumbs Also See for MELSEC iQ-R Series:
Table of Contents

Advertisement

SFC program processing time

This section describes the time required for SFC program processing.
For details on the SFC program, refer to the following.
 MELSEC iQ-R Programming Manual (Program Design)
SFC program processing performance
The SFC program execution time can be calculated with the following formula.
• SFC program execution time = (A) + (B) + (C)
Item
(A)
SFC processing time
(B)
Operation output processing time for
all steps
(C)
Processing time for all transition
conditions
*1 For the processing time for each instruction, refer to the following.
 MELSEC iQ-R Programming Manual (CPU Module Instructions, Standard Functions/Function Blocks)
The following table lists the types of the SFC processing time (A).
• SFC processing time (A) = (a) + (b) + (c) + (d) + (e) + (f) + (g) + (h)
Item
(a)
Active block processing time
(b)
Inactive block processing time
(c)
Nonexistent block processing time
(d)
Active step processing time
(e)
Active transition processing time
(f)
Transition establishment step
processing time
(g)
SFC END processing time
(h)
Operation output processing time
The following table lists the coefficient values for each processing time.
Item
Active block processing time coefficient
Inactive block processing time coefficient
Nonexistent block processing time coefficient
Active step processing time coefficient
Active transition processing time coefficient
Transition establishment step processing time
coefficient
SFC END processing time
Operation output processing time coefficient
APPX
722
Appendix 7 Processing Time
Description
This is the total time shown in the following table.
This is the total processing time for each instruction used for operation output for all steps in the active status.
This is the total processing time for each instruction used for transition conditions associated with each step in
the active status.
Processing time calculation (unit: s)
Active block processing time coefficient 
Number of active blocks
Inactive block processing time coefficient 
Number of inactive blocks
Nonexistent block processing time coefficient 
Number of nonexistent blocks
Active step processing time coefficient  Number
of active steps
Active transition processing time coefficient 
Number of active transitions
Transition establishment step processing time
coefficient  Number of transitions
SFC END processing time = SFC END
processing time
Action processing time coefficient  Number of
actions
Hold step
Normal step
Description
This is the system processing time required to execute
active blocks.
This is the processing time required to execute inactive
blocks.
This is the system processing time required to execute
blocks that have not been created.
This is the time required to execute active steps.
This is the system processing time required to execute
active transitions.
This is the time required to turn off active steps when
transitions are established.
This is the system processing time required for SFC END
processing.
This is the system processing time required to process
operation outputs.
Coefficient value
4.4
2.7
0.23
6.8
0.12
22.5
31.0
56.5
0.94

Advertisement

Table of Contents
loading

Table of Contents